Melanesia Population, Density, Fertility Rate and Life Expectancy Overview
Population Analysis Year 2010 Year 2020 Year 2030
Population (in million) 8.98 10.908 12.9
Global Rank 92nd 87th 81st
Global Population Share 0.129% 0.139% 0.15%
Global Population Density
Global Population Density Rank
Average Life Expectancy 65.71 67.34 68.78
Average Life Expectancy Global Rank 148th 154th 158th
Fertility Rate 3.8 3.34 3
Fertility Rate Global Rank 53rd 52nd 48th
Note : Population Density means number of people staying per kilometer and Fertility rate means number of kids born per women

Highlights of Melanesia BMI and Diet Compositions

Comprehensive data on food supply and consumption is published by the UN Food and Agriculture Organization (FAO). Data was analyzed by The Global Graph and is published in these below Highlights, Graphs and Tables (Data Quality & definitions)

  • Rice, Wheat and Barley are three major Cereal preferences in Melanesia
  • National and World Health Organization (WHO) recommendations on vegetable intake is to range between 200-250g per day and in Melanesia average intake is 102.49 grams
  • Oranges & Mandarines, Bananas and Apples are three major Fruit Types Intake in Melanesia
  • National and World Health Organization (WHO) typically set a guideline of 200g Fruit Intake per day and in Melanesia average Fruit intake is 166.58grams
